Climate Mokpo





































mokpo s weather station built along 5 other sites in korea, , began observing weather conditions on march 25, 1904. mokpo s climate features short spring , autumn, , cold , dry in winter , warm , humid seasonal winds in summer. there significant rain in summer, averaging 1,163 millimetres (45.8 in). mokpo windy , foggy in spring , autumn due location near ocean. mokpo s long period (annual average of 223 days) without frost creates suitable conditions rice farming. however, seacoast location , influence of continental climate on city cause great disparity between rise , fall of daily , yearly temperatures. mokpo, along rest of sinan county, has highest level of sunlight in korea, enabling more efficient use of solar energy plants , related energy sources. frequency of yellow dust quite similar of other cities seoul , incheon, occurring 10–11 days per year.


the climate of mokpo humid subtropical climate (köppen climate classification cfa). unexpected blizzards can sweep region strong gusts during winter, , city experiences more 30 days of snow, , 60 days below 0 °c (32 °f). mokpo falls within range of passing typhoons, , may suffer peripheral damage, including heavy precipitation during summer , autumn. in 2004, typhoon mindulle gave mokpo record rainfall of 64 millimetres (2.5 in) per hour.
